Hello Ladies and Gents,

Just venturing into 10mm to fulfil my lifelong wish to do the 1866 Seven Weeks War- could never do it in my usual scale of 28mm! Otherwise I'm a VBCW gamer.

Bought some Prussians and Saxons at the Derby show yesterday and will start sorting them today; looking forward to expanding this. Am particularly interested in the less well known West German campaigns of the Bavarians, Hanoverians and Federals.

Have read a load of the forum messages on the war and already added info to the large collection of stuff I have accumulated- many thanks to the contributors.

Perhaps the Imperial Army will win this time....... ;)

Steve J

Welcome to the forum :).

The book is linked below:
http://www.amazon.co.uk/Little-Late-Campaign-Germany-June-July/dp/190938450X/ref=sr_1_fkmr0_1?ie=UTF8&qid=1412521407&sr=8-1-fkmr0&keywords=mike+embree+1866

Mike is a very good friend of Bruce Weigle (and a throughly decent chap), whose books on the campaign are superb and worth investing in. Having just bought some 2mm buildings at a show yesterday, I hope to make a start on my 2mm armies for this period some time this Autumn.

Dave Fielder

Here is a very useful link to a very useful book/rules: http://www.grandtacticalrules.com/1866.htm

Even if you don't play his rules, the research is outstanding and also covers the Hanoverian Campaigns.

I have vast 6mm and 15mm forces for this period, would love 10mm but ....
